HeartBeatRate/Software/dashboard/Makefile

18 lines
551 B
Makefile

TARGET_USER := a2nr
TARGET_HOST := 192.168.1.3
TARGET_PATH := /home/a2nr/Documents/dashboard
all: comp up run
debug: ddebug up run_debug
ddebug:
flutterpi_tool build --arch=arm64
comp:
flutterpi_tool build --arch=arm64 --release
up:
rsync -a --info=progress2 ./build/flutter_assets $(TARGET_USER)@$(TARGET_HOST):$(TARGET_PATH)
run:
ssh $(TARGET_USER)@$(TARGET_HOST) 'flutter-pi -o landscape_left --release $(TARGET_PATH)/flutter_assets'
run_debug:
ssh $(TARGET_USER)@$(TARGET_HOST) 'flutter-pi -o landscape_left $(TARGET_PATH)/flutter_assets'